hi everyone

Im new to this and just signed up. Il start by saying a little about me then I want to try and start a diary everyday or 2 days with updates of how I’m doing, I’m hoping this will help with the stopping

I began gambling when i was 16 I had a job in a shop and every week when I got paid it would be straight in the pubs slot machines, sometimes I would find myself putting £200/300 in a machine that only had a £50/100 jackpots! most weeks I would find myself with no money a day after I got paid

Now I’m 28 earning a lot more money and still doing the same things I did when I was 16!

I had stopped for about a year when I saved money up to buy a house etc but recently it’s worse then ever before

Last week I had £90 on me and went on a fobt and somehow won £1500 I took it straight out and put it in my bank, telling myself it’s in the bank it’s safe.

But then this week i went to online gambling something that I’ve never really done as much,

Online is even worse then fobts, fobts you physically take money out and put it in a machine you can kind of see what your ding (even thiu I’ve felt like a zombie feeding the machine before) online Though is a lot worse for me I don’t really register money as money to me it’s just a number on the screen I type a few buttons and the number goes up to play more, I ended up losing the £1500! Then chased it with another £1500 playing silly £10/2” spins I’ve never done before thinking (just one win could get me back level) but it never did I’m now £3000 down in 2 days and feel mortified how I could let that happen. So I came to gamecare to see if I can try and learn from people and help myself.

I am going to be trying to keep a diary Of every other day trying not to gamble my feelings each time and try to reach 100 days not gambling to begin with and then continue from there for another 100 etc. I WANT TO BEAT THIS

Hi Billy,

Welcome to GamCare. Really pleased to have you in here ☺

Gambling is nasty addiction. We have a compulsion and unfortunately we just cannot stop when we start. We will never win as rational thinking goes outta window and NO win is ever enough. Simple as...we keep on going till we are stripped down to nothing.

Good news: there is help available ☺. You made the first step in admitting the problem!
Good decision in staying close by this site. Read as many threads as you can, there is a lot of wisdom in these pages.
Please put some practical measures to stop you from gambling. Self exclusions, blocking software (I use GamBan on my phone and it's cheap and good protection).
GC also offers free counselling sessions and if you want to go a little further - the door of GA is always open. Likeminded folks in 3D life will definitely help you to get on the right path.

Commitment, honesty and hard work is required.

You seem to want to get better and it's all in your hands. You're not alone.

Keep making the right choices one day at a time. Things will definitely get better.

Welcome to your recovery, stay safe and keep posting ☺
